Making The Most Of Wholesale Clearance Stock: A Smart Business Move

wholesale clearance stock, commonly known as excess inventory or overstock, refers to items that are sold at significantly discounted prices in order to clear out old merchandise and make room for new products. Buying wholesale clearance stock can be a smart and profitable move for businesses looking to save money and increase their profit margins.

There are various reasons why businesses may have excess inventory that they need to clear out. It could be due to seasonal changes, changes in product lines, or simply overestimating demand for a particular item. Regardless of the reason, buying clearance stock can be a win-win situation for both the seller and the buyer.

For businesses looking to purchase wholesale clearance stock, there are several benefits to consider. One of the biggest advantages is the cost savings. Since clearance stock is typically sold at a fraction of its original price, businesses can purchase large quantities of products for a lower cost, allowing them to pass on the savings to their customers or increase their profit margins.

Another benefit of buying wholesale clearance stock is the opportunity to offer unique and hard-to-find products to customers. Since clearance stock often includes items that are no longer produced or in limited quantities, businesses can attract new customers and increase sales by offering products that are not readily available elsewhere.

Additionally, buying wholesale clearance stock can help businesses free up space in their warehouses or retail stores. By clearing out old inventory, businesses can make room for new products and avoid the costs associated with storing excess stock.

When purchasing wholesale clearance stock, it is important for businesses to carefully assess the quality of the products. While clearance stock is typically sold at a discounted price, businesses should not compromise on quality in order to save money. It is important to thoroughly inspect the products and ensure that they meet the standards and expectations of customers.

Businesses can find wholesale clearance stock through various channels, including online marketplaces, trade shows, and liquidation companies. Online marketplaces such as eBay, Amazon, and Alibaba are popular platforms for buying and selling clearance stock, offering a wide range of products at competitive prices.

Trade shows are another great way to find wholesale clearance stock, as they bring together manufacturers, distributors, and retailers looking to sell excess inventory. Attending trade shows can provide businesses with the opportunity to network with suppliers and discover new products to add to their inventory.

Liquidation companies are also a reliable source for wholesale clearance stock, as they specialize in buying surplus inventory from retailers and manufacturers and selling it at discounted prices. Working with a reputable liquidation company can help businesses find quality clearance stock and negotiate favorable terms.
